About They Сame From Above

They Came From Above is a cute Tower Defense in Lowpoly 3D graphics. Here you have to build an economy and various defense towers to resist hordes of aliens.

To do this, you can choose various strategies, such as abandoning the economy to quickly build up defenses, building up the entire map with simple but cheap towers, or erecting several, but very strong and sturdy improved towers.

When the towers cannot cope with the hordes of UFOs or one cunning alien was able to slip through, then you can use various elemental super-strikes.

In the game you will find many different levels, both in construction and visual, from steppes and glaciers to hell! And also plunge into a pleasant, but sometimes tense atmosphere, accompanied by a cute soundtrack.

They Came From Above, developed and published by Piece Of Voxel, is a lightweight tower defense game that takes a familiar formula and presents it through a simple, approachable lens. Centered on defending against waves of alien invaders descending from the sky, it combines basic tower placement with a small layer of resource management, aiming to give players flexibility in how they approach each level. While the concept is easy to grasp and the structure is immediately recognizable, the overall experience leans more toward casual experimentation than deep strategic engagement. The gameplay revolves around constructing defensive towers and managing income to sustain and expand those defenses. Players can choose how to allocate resources—whether to build strong defenses early, invest in economy for later scaling, or strike a balance between the two. This freedom in approach is one of the game’s more appealing aspects, as it allows players to test different strategies rather than follow a fixed solution. This game ranks among the least impressive tower defense titles available. The absence of a tutorial highlights its shortcomings. They Came From Above features charming low-poly 3D graphics, where players must develop an economy and construct various defense towers to fend off waves of aliens. Players can adopt different strategies, such as prioritizing rapid defense construction over economic development, filling the map with numerous inexpensive towers, or opting for a few powerful upgraded towers. However, the game is limited to just ten levels and offers only two types of towers for defense. Additionally, earning in-game currency is both challenging and perplexing, often leaving players unable to build anything for significant periods.
